
Code the Future – Become an Expert Python Developer from Scratch
Unlock the power of Python, one of the most in-demand and versatile programming languages today. Whether you’re a complete beginner or looking to deepen your skills, our comprehensive Python Development Course takes you from the fundamentals to advanced concepts—all with a hands-on, project-based approach.
What We Offer:
-
Beginner to Advanced Curriculum: Start with core Python basics and progress to advanced topics including Object-Oriented Programming, error handling, data structures, file operations, APIs, and more.
-
Real-World Projects: Build practical applications such as automation scripts, data processing tools, and web applications using popular frameworks like Flask and Django.
-
Industry-Relevant Skills: Our curriculum is aligned with current market needs, ensuring you gain the skills employers and clients look for.
-
Hands-On Learning: Every concept is reinforced with interactive coding exercises, real-life scenarios, and coding challenges to strengthen your practical understanding.
-
Clean Coding & Best Practices: Learn how to write efficient, readable, and maintainable code—an essential skill for professional developers.
Whether you’re preparing for a job in software development or planning to start your freelance journey, this course equips you with the technical knowledge and confidence to take on Python projects at any level.
What Will You Learn?
- Python basics: syntax, variables, data types, and control flow
- Data structures and algorithms
- Object-Oriented Programming (OOP)
- File handling and working with APIs
- Automation and scripting with Python
- Debugging and error handling
- Web development using Flask & Django
- Database integration (SQLite, MySQL)
- Real-world projects and portfolio building
- Clean coding, Git, and job-ready skills
Course Curriculum
Learn the Concepts (Basic to Advanced)
-
Get started with Python basics—variables, data types, functions, and write your first script.
-
Master control flow, exception handling, and build a fully functional calculator app.
-
Dive into Python data structures, file handling, recursion, and web scraping with a file manager project.
-
Learn Object-Oriented Programming and apply it to build a Python-based inventory system.
-
Showcase your OOP project and get expert feedback for improvement.
-
Explore predictive analytics, modules, and create your own custom Python package.
-
Understand multithreading and work with databases (SQLite/PostgreSQL) in a CRUD-based app.
-
Develop web apps using Flask & Django while mastering generators and decorators.
-
Learn API development and build a RESTful API for a task manager app.
-
Design scalable systems and solve real-world Python architecture problems.
-
Sharpen your DSA knowledge through mock coding interviews and problem-solving.